What are the must-see attractions in and around Prospect?
Prospect itself is a lovely suburb, but for attractions, you'll want to head to nearby Adelaide. The Adelaide Botanic Garden is a must-see, with its beautiful gardens and historic buildings. The Adelaide Zoo is also a great option, with a variety of animals from around the world. For a bit of history, check out the National Wine Centre of Australia, which tells the story of Australian winemaking.
What types of wildlife can travelers expect to see in the area of Prospect?
Prospect itself isn't known for its wildlife, but if you head to the Adelaide Hills, you might spot kangaroos, koalas, and echidnas. You'll also find plenty of birdlife, including kookaburras and lorikeets.
